Greenwood Students Tone Up For Technology

During these tough budget times schools rely more and more on PTO’s to fill in the gaps.  Three years ago the Greenwood School PTO held a fundraiser to purchase shades for the school’s gym/cafeteria.  The event was called “Shape Up For Shades” and raised almost $5,000 – because of the generosity of families the PTO was able to purchase drapes rather than shades.  The next year “Tone Up For Technology” was born and the PTO delivered a check to Wakefield Public Schools for $4,500 for the purchase of technology for the school.

According to Greenwood School Principal Debbie Collura “This technology allows teachers to enhance instruction by utilizing the many resources found on the Internet that connect to their curriculum using demonstrations, movies, and a variety of other real time resources.  As a result of our very successful fundraiser last year we were able to purchase laptops and InFocus projectors for our third and fourth grade classrooms.  This year we will continue this initiative and purchase as many laptops and InFocus projectors as the funds allow for our kindergarten-second grade classrooms.”

The second annual event was recently held in the Greenwood School Gym where the children jumped rope, danced and did the limbo all to raise money for their school while families looked on from a balcony.  The final amount raised, and the top fundraisers will be announced at the end of this week.

“It is important to recognize that this event would not be possible without the support of the staff at the Greenwood School, especially Physical Education Teacher Joie Edson and School Nurse Mary Doherty” said PTO President Laurie Hunt.  “Mrs. Edson and Mrs. Doherty organize this entire event from preparing the marketing materials, ordering prizes and preparing the children for the event.  We are so grateful for their support and how they continue to go above and beyond for our school community!”
